Keep A List

You must keep a list of commonly miss-spelled words, words that sound similar but have different meanings, synonyms-antonyms, etc., and words that either confuse you the ones that force you to make mistakes often.

If possible, make a list of all these categories and keep them handy. It will prevent you from making mistakes and hence will save you some time from your proofreading.

Change The Font

Try to change the font of your text from your regular and comfortable one, and when you complete writing, print it out.

Wondering, how will it help to improve proofreading skills?

Change in the font will naturally make you pay more attention to the text. Since your eyes are not habitual of seeing it, you will be automatically giving a closer look to see if there’s anything wrong with the text.

Also, printing it will give you an idea of its look once the write-up gets finalized.

These two methods will give you a lot of help in proofreading your writing. And then finally arrange it in the font that you like or require.

Backward Reading

While this might sound a little weird, reading your text backward helps pay more attention to the detail.

Since you will not read the sentences in the flow, it will take time for you to read out the whole write-up, and you will get enough time for assessing and proofreading it.

Read It Aloud

Reading aloud helps your work in reaching your brain loud and clear. It will ultimately help you in picking up mistakes quickly.

Whenever you get confused while reading, or, if in between, it seems that written words are not really making any sense, read the write-up aloud and see if any kind of proofreading is required there to eliminate the confusion.

Also, use your finger while reading because that will force you to read every word slowly and correctly. Ensuring no mistake has been left unattended because of quick reading or lack of attention.
